Hyderabad: Congress MP from Nagarkurnool Mallu Ravi on Tuesday defended Union Minister of State for Home Bandi Sanjay amid the raging controversy over the POCSO case registered against the latter’s son, Bandi Sai Bhageerath.

Addressing the media at Gandhi Bhavan, Mallu Ravi questioned how a man could be held responsible for a mistake allegedly committed by his son. Children can commit mistakes, he stressed. Criticism would be justified only if the father attempted to shield the accused or prevent him from surrendering before the police, he argued.


The Congress MP pointed out that despite being a Union Minister, a case had been registered against Bandi Sanjay’s son and the accused had surrendered before the police, allowing the law to take its course.

Drawing a comparison with the arrest of K Kavitha, Mallu Ravi asked whether Bharat Rashtra Samithi leaders KT Rama Rao and T Harish Rao had resigned from their posts at that time. “Why are they now demanding Bandi Sanjay’s resignation?” Mallu Ravi asked. Political leaders, irrespective of party affiliation, should maintain “human relations,” he stressed.

Mallu Ravi also criticised sections of the Telangana BJP leadership, alleging that some BJP MPs had immediately demanded action against Bandi Sanjay after the case surfaced. Without naming them directly, he claimed that three BJP MPs were seeking his suspension from the Union Cabinet in the hope of occupying the position themselves.
